The Sports Bra, a groundbreaking establishment based in Portland, Oregon, is set to open a new location in Boston, marking a significant expansion for the popular women-focused sports bar. This innovative venue is dedicated to showcasing women’s sports exclusively, providing a much-needed space for female athletes and fans to celebrate their achievements.
The Boston location aims to create an inclusive atmosphere where women can gather to watch their favorite teams and events without the overshadowing presence of male-dominated sports culture. With a mission to empower women in sports, The Sports Bra offers a diverse menu and a vibrant environment that encourages camaraderie and support among patrons.
The decision to expand into Boston comes as part of a broader movement to elevate women’s sports visibility and recognition. By providing a dedicated space for women’s sports, The Sports Bra hopes to inspire future generations of female athletes and foster a community where their achievements are celebrated. This new opening is eagerly anticipated by sports enthusiasts and advocates for gender equality in athletics.
